Earth Analytics Code Review Activity

All instructions can be completed outside of class if you can’t attend class tomorrow!

Part 1

  • Fork and clone this repo: https://github.com/earthlab-education/ea-2021-ndvi-automation-review
  • Open your NDVI-automation Jupyter Notebook that you submitted for class in Jupyter Notebook. Make sure the notebook starts a [1] and is run all the way through from start to finish. Export the notebook as a .py file using the file → save as option. Save the file to wherever you cloned your fork of the github repo linked above. IMPORTANT: Your name or last name should be in the filename!! Ideally use the naming convention: lastname_firstname_lidar_uncertainty.py

Save .py file from Notebook

Submit a PULL REQUEST to the parent repo in earthlab containing two files:

  • The Jupyter Notebook that you originally submitted with all plots rendered (run from start to finish)
  • The .py file that you just created
